The pressure distribution under heaps has found to be dependent on the building history of the heap both in experiments and in simulations. Up to now, theoretical models and analysis assume that the packing of the heap is homogeneous. We show new experimental and simulational results which indicate that the packing is inhomogeneous and that this packing property is likely causing the pressure minimum under the heap.
